This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Costa Rica.
• Troubleshooting & Issue Resolution: Efficiently identify and resolve inquiries related to HR, payroll, benefits, and Workday; formulate effective solutions while documenting all interactions in the HR System.
•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ate with HRIS, HRBPs, payroll, benefits, and employee relations teams to escalate intricate tickets and issues.
• Talent Acquisition Support: Work alongside Talent Acquisition on offer processes and aid in troubleshooting recruiting systems.
• Workday Administration: Deliver expert support for employee and leader transactions within the Workday platform.
• Regional Process Expertise: Maintain comprehensive knowledge of HR processes and procedures across all countries supported in the region.
• Quality Assurance: Evaluate personal work and that of peers to guarantee quality, accuracy, and relevance.
• Stakeholder Communication: Employ clear and structured communication to influence and engage with colleagues and employees.
• Compliance & Audits: Assist in the collection and updating of information for both internal and external audits.
• Confidentiality: Ensure all employee information is handled with the utmost confidentiality.
• Project Support: Provide assistance for special HR initiatives and company-wide projects as required.
• 1-3 years of professional experience in HR, Workday, payroll, or benefits.
• A commitment to excellence in client service, including the proactive anticipation of needs.
•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, matrixed environment.
• Experience in supporting remote employee populations or working in Shared Service settings.
• Exceptional phone etiquette and communication skills.
• Capability to work independently from a home office environment.
• Proficiency in Workday is preferred.
• Bilingual in English and Spanish is required.
• Experience with Fresh Service or ServiceNow is advantageous.
• Strong organizational abilities and meticulous attention to detail.
